Which of the following statements about Acute Hemolytic blood transfusion reactions is true:

Correct Answer: Complement mediated Hemolysis is seen
Description: Answer is A (Complement mediated Hemolysis is seen) Acute Hemolytic Transfusion reactions following Blood transfusion are Type II hypersensitivity reactions caused most often by complement mediated hemolysis. These reactions are often life threatening and complications include Oliguria and acute renal failure (decreased renal blood flow). Treatment involves immediate termination of transfusion.
